Garcia, Steven vs City of Ny, et al.
Case # 156902/2022,
Supreme Court - New York, September 8, 2022
Complaint
Description: On or about August 7, 2019, officers Hansel Salcedo and Micheal Levy arrested Plaintiff in front of 127 Vermilyea Avenue and refused to give him a reason for his arrest dispite Plaintiff asking it. During the arrest, the officers hit Plaintiff several times, by kicking and punching him with no justification. No officers on the scene tried to stop the beating. As a result of defendants' actions, Plaintiff suffered injuries, including emotional distress, nightmares, panic attacks, mental anguish and unwarranted severe anger bouts, some or all of which may be permanent. Plaintiff was prosecuted.

Abreu, Jonael vs City of New York, et al.
Case # 154576/2020,
Supreme Court - New York, June 29, 2020, ended March 30, 2021
$40,000 Settlement
Complaint
Description: On or about January 3rd, 2020, Plaintiff was lawfully present on the street, walking with a group of other Hispanic-American men, when he was approached by PO Hansel Salcedo and PO Michael Levy of the NYPD. Plaintiff was slammed against a wall and had his arm twisted around his back, causing his shoulder to pop out of the socket. He was then handcuffed and placed under arrest. PO's then proceeded to beat Plaintiff by kneeing his back and punching him in the face, breaking his nose and cheek bones. Plaintiff was taken into NYPD custody and charged with Criminal Possession of Marijuana, instigated by the false a malicious claims of PO Salcedo and PO Levy.
